plaustrārĭus

a, um, adj.

plaustrum, plostrum

I. of or belonging to a wagon, wagon-: asini, Cato, R. R. 11, 1: juga duo, id. ib. 2.—
II. Subst.: plau-strārĭus (plostr-), ii, m.
A. A wagon - maker, wheelwright: plaustrariorum vectigal, Lampr. Alex. Sev. 24.—
B. A wagon - driver, wagoner: si Aquiliae actione plaustrarium (al. plostrarium) teneri placet, Dig. 9, 2, 27 fin.
